Male infertility refers to a man’s inability to cause pregnancy in a fertile female partner after 12 months of regular, unprotected intercourse. This condition results from problems with sperm production, sperm function, or sperm delivery. In Singapore, male infertility affects approximately 15% of couples attempting conception, with rates slightly higher among couples delaying parenthood until their thirties or forties. The condition involves complex interactions between hormones, genetics, and environmental factors that affect the male reproductive system. Unlike female fertility which declines sharply with age, male fertility decreases more gradually, though paternal age can still impact conception success and pregnancy outcomes.
Types of Male Infertility
Primary Infertility
Primary infertility occurs when a man has never fathered a child despite regular attempts at conception. This type accounts for approximately 60% of male infertility cases and often involves congenital or genetic factors affecting sperm production from the onset of puberty.
Secondary Infertility
Secondary infertility affects men who have previously fathered children but cannot conceive again. This condition may develop due to new health issues, infections, injuries, or age-related changes in sperm quality. Secondary infertility often responds well to treatment once the underlying cause is identified.
Obstructive Infertility
Obstructive infertility results from blockages in the reproductive tract preventing sperm from reaching the ejaculate. These blockages can occur at various points including the epididymis, vas deferens, or ejaculatory ducts. This type represents about 15-20% of male infertility cases.
Non-obstructive Infertility
Non-obstructive infertility involves problems with sperm production in the testicles themselves. This category includes hormonal imbalances, genetic abnormalities, and testicular failure. It represents the majority of male infertility cases and requires thorough evaluation to determine appropriate treatment.
Causes & Risk Factors
Causes
Male infertility stems from various medical, environmental, and lifestyle factors affecting sperm production or delivery:
- Varicocele: Enlarged veins in the scrotum affecting 15% of all men and 40% of infertile men
- Infections: Previous sexually transmitted infections, mumps orchitis, or urinary tract infections
- Hormonal imbalances: Low testosterone, elevated prolactin, or thyroid disorders
- Genetic defects: Klinefelter syndrome, Y chromosome deletions, or cystic fibrosis gene mutations
- Undescended testicles: Failure of testicles to descend during foetal development
- Ejaculation disorders: Retrograde ejaculation, premature ejaculation, or anejaculation
- Antibody problems: Immune system attacking sperm as foreign invaders
- Tumours: Cancers or benign tumours affecting reproductive organs or hormone-producing glands
- Medication effects: Certain antibiotics, antidepressants, or blood pressure medications
- Previous surgeries: Vasectomy, hernia repairs, or prostate surgeries
Risk Factors
Several factors increase the likelihood of developing fertility problems:
- Age: Men over 40 show decreased sperm quality and DNA integrity
- Obesity: BMI over 30 linked to reduced sperm count and testosterone
- Smoking: Reduces sperm count by up to 23% and affects sperm motility
- Excessive alcohol: More than 14 units weekly impacts hormone production
- Drug use: Anabolic steroids, marijuana, and cocaine affect sperm production
- Heat exposure: Regular hot tub use, saunas, or tight clothing
- Occupational hazards: Exposure to pesticides, heavy metals, or radiation
- Chronic stress: Prolonged stress affects hormone balance and sexual function
- Poor nutrition: Deficiencies in zinc, folate, and antioxidants
- Sedentary lifestyle: Lack of exercise linked to poor sperm quality
Signs & Symptoms
Physical Symptoms
- Difficulty maintaining erections sufficient for intercourse
- Problems with ejaculation including reduced volume or absence
- Pain, swelling, or lumps in the testicular area
- Decreased facial or body hair indicating hormonal issues
- Gynaecomastia (enlarged breast tissue) suggesting hormone imbalance
- Small, firm testicles indicating impaired sperm production
Sexual Function Issues
- Reduced sexual desire or libido
- Difficulty achieving orgasm
- Premature or delayed ejaculation
- Painful intercourse or ejaculation
Associated Health Signs
- Recurring respiratory infections (may indicate cystic fibrosis)
- Inability to smell (Kallmann syndrome)
- Abnormal weight gain or loss
- Chronic fatigue or weakness
- Changes in vision or headaches (possible pituitary issues)
The primary sign of male infertility remains the inability to conceive after one year of trying. Many men experience no obvious symptoms beyond this, making professional evaluation essential for accurate diagnosis.

When to See a Doctor
Seek medical evaluation if you and your partner have been unable to conceive after 12 months of regular, unprotected intercourse. Consider earlier consultation after 6 months if your female partner is over 35, as female fertility declines more rapidly with age. Immediate medical attention is warranted if you experience pain, swelling, or lumps in the testicular area, as these may indicate conditions requiring prompt treatment.
Schedule an appointment if you have known risk factors including previous groin surgery, undescended testicles, or family history of infertility. Men with chronic health conditions like diabetes or those taking medications known to affect fertility should seek preconception counselling. During your initial consultation, expect comprehensive medical history review, physical examination, and discussion about timing and frequency of intercourse. Your urologist will explain necessary tests and create a personalised evaluation plan.
Early intervention often leads to simpler treatment solutions and improved outcomes. Many causes of male infertility are treatable, particularly when identified early.
Diagnosis & Testing Methods
Accurate diagnosis begins with comprehensive semen analysis, the cornerstone of male fertility evaluation. This test examines sperm count, motility (movement), morphology (shape), and semen volume. You’ll need to provide samples through masturbation after 2-5 days of abstinence, with at least two samples analysed to account for natural variations.
Hormone testing measures testosterone, follicle-stimulating hormone (FSH), luteinising hormone (LH), and prolactin levels through blood samples. These tests identify hormonal imbalances affecting sperm production. Genetic testing may be recommended for severe male factor infertility, checking for Y chromosome deletions, karyotype abnormalities, or cystic fibrosis mutations.
Scrotal ultrasound visualises testicular structure, identifies varicoceles, and detects obstructions or abnormalities. Post-ejaculation urinalysis checks for retrograde ejaculation by detecting sperm in urine. Specialised tests include anti-sperm antibody testing, sperm DNA fragmentation analysis, and testicular biopsy when azoospermia (no sperm in ejaculate) is present.
Results typically available within 1-2 weeks for basic tests, though genetic testing may take 3-4 weeks. Your urologist will explain findings and their implications for treatment planning.
Treatment Options Overview
Lifestyle Modifications
Lifestyle changes form the foundation of fertility improvement for many men. Weight loss through balanced nutrition and regular exercise can restore hormonal balance and improve sperm parameters within 3-6 months. Smoking cessation increases sperm count and motility, with improvements visible after three months. Limiting alcohol intake to moderate levels and avoiding recreational drugs supports optimal sperm production. Stress management through meditation, counselling, or yoga helps normalise hormone levels affecting fertility.
Nutritional Supplementation
Targeted supplementation addresses nutritional deficiencies impacting sperm health. Antioxidants including vitamin C, vitamin E, and coenzyme Q10 protect sperm from oxidative damage. Zinc supplementation improves sperm count and testosterone levels in deficient men. Folic acid combined with zinc shows synergistic benefits for sperm concentration. Omega-3 fatty acids enhance sperm membrane integrity and motility. L-carnitine supplementation particularly benefits sperm motility. Treatment duration typically spans 3-6 months to allow complete spermatogenesis cycle.
Hormonal Treatments
Hormonal therapy corrects endocrine imbalances affecting fertility. Clomiphene citrate stimulates natural testosterone production in men with low levels. Human chorionic gonadotropin (hCG) injections mimic LH, stimulating testosterone production. FSH injections directly stimulate sperm production in cases of hypogonadotropic hypogonadism. Aromatase inhibitors prevent testosterone conversion to oestrogen, maintaining optimal hormone ratios. Treatment protocols vary from 3-6 months depending on baseline hormone levels and response.
Medical Management
Specific medications address underlying conditions affecting fertility. Antibiotics treat reproductive tract infections that impair sperm function. Alpha-blockers or pseudoephedrine help with retrograde ejaculation. Bromocriptine normalises elevated prolactin levels. Thyroid medications correct hypothyroidism or hyperthyroidism affecting fertility. Immunosuppressive therapy may benefit men with anti-sperm antibodies, though use remains selective.
Surgical Interventions
Varicocelectomy repairs enlarged scrotal veins, improving sperm parameters in 60-70% of cases. The procedure involves microsurgical techniques ensuring preservation of arteries and lymphatics. Vasovasostomy or vasoepididymostomy reverses vasectomy or repairs obstructions. Transurethral resection of ejaculatory ducts opens blocked ducts preventing sperm release. Testicular sperm extraction (TESE) retrieves sperm directly from testicles for assisted reproduction. Recovery varies from 1-2 weeks for minor procedures to 4-6 weeks for complex reconstructions.
Assisted Reproductive Technologies
When other treatments prove insufficient, assisted reproductive technologies offer alternative paths to parenthood. Intrauterine insemination (IUI) places concentrated sperm directly into the uterus. In-vitro fertilisation (IVF) combines eggs and sperm in laboratory conditions. Intracytoplasmic sperm injection (ICSI) injects single sperm directly into eggs, bypassing natural barriers. These procedures utilise sperm from ejaculate, or surgically retrieved sperm when necessary. Success rates vary based on female partner age, sperm quality, and specific technique employed.

Complications if Left Untreated
Untreated male infertility extends beyond inability to conceive, potentially indicating serious underlying health conditions. Infertility may signal hormonal disorders, genetic abnormalities, or tumours requiring medical attention regardless of fertility desires. Varicoceles left untreated can cause progressive testicular damage and chronic pain. Infections may spread throughout the reproductive tract, causing permanent scarring and obstruction.
Psychological impacts include relationship strain, depression, and anxiety affecting overall quality of life. Studies show infertile couples face higher divorce rates and mental health challenges. Sexual dysfunction often worsens without intervention, creating additional relationship stress. Some causes of infertility, particularly hormonal imbalances, affect bone density, muscle mass, and cardiovascular health over time.
Delayed treatment reduces success rates as both partners age. Female partner fertility declines significantly after 35, making early male evaluation crucial for family planning. Untreated genetic conditions may be unknowingly passed to offspring through assisted reproduction without proper counselling.
Prevention
While not all causes of male infertility are preventable, several strategies can help reduce risk and improve fertility potential. Maintaining a healthy weight through a balanced diet and regular exercise supports optimal hormone production and sperm health. Avoid tobacco, excessive alcohol, and recreational drugs that can damage sperm DNA and lower counts. Limit heat exposure by avoiding hot tubs, saunas, and placing laptops directly on your lap.
Practicing safe sex helps prevent infections that can harm the reproductive tract. Managing chronic conditions like diabetes and hypertension through proper medical care is also important. A urologist in Singapore can provide personalised advice on maintaining reproductive health, addressing risk factors, and identifying early signs of fertility problems.
Nutrient-rich foods, adequate zinc and folate intake, and reduced processed food consumption support sperm quality. Regular health check-ups, stress management, and adequate sleep further promote reproductive wellness.
